We'd like to honor these individuals who have continually served the community, although there are certainly countless other businesses in Glenview that have stepped up and made a difference. Nolan & Freund Dental Professionals have been in business in Glenview for over 60 years, with owners who are both residents and active participants in several not-for-profits such as the Glenview Park Foundation where they help organize its largest fundraiser, the Firecracker Golf Outing, the League of Very Ordinary Gentlemen (LVOG) which provides scholarships & equipment to Glenview families who can’t afford to put their children through sports andmusic programs and sponsor the Glenview Chamber’s annual “Leadership Glenview” program which paves the way for twenty local leaders to get fully immersed in the many facets of what makes Glenview the place we love to live and work.
Many can attest, Dr. Mike Nolan, Dr. Chad Freund, and the entire staff at Nolan & Freund are seen throughout the community whether that’s volunteering, biking, playing softball, or working an event table. What’s not so visible is that they also participate in an annual mission trip to Mexico (and other countries) to provide free dental work to unprivileged patients. They provide free dental work to veterans. They volunteer their time at Dental Access Days which is a Chicago not-for-profit which provides dental care to people in poverty and those with mental health challenges.
Additionally, Frank Sclavenitis, of American Solutions for Business, has been awarded 2024 Business Person of the Year. Active on the Glenview Chamber Board as well longtime member of the Ambassador Committee and Holiday in the Park & Parade committee playing an active role in the community. Frank supports numerous organizations in town and Frank is always involved with making Glenview and its people his number one priority. Whether it be his weekly volunteer work for the Farmer's Market, his participation helping organize the Holiday Parade, his consistent attendance at Kiwanis meetings, Frank is really here to help others and it shows. He's someone younger members should look up to in that he offers real time with no need for recognition. He does a great job with printing many businesses marketing, which is essential for us to do our jobs and touch more people.
The Chamber recognized the winners at our Business After Hours & Awards event on January 8. This event was held at Renaissance Chicago Glenview Hotel Suites and sponsored by Busey Bank. A 100 year old nonprofit, the Glenview Chamber of Commerce is dedicated to ensuring that Glenview is a great place to live, work, and own a business. The Chamber presents community events, runs business-building programs, offers leadership and other training, and generates several community publications.
